Michigan Thursday: Recruiting Dead Period Extended to May 31st

Some Michigan fans might be wondering what the heck is going on with Michigan's 2021 recruiting class?   The Wolverines top rival has the #1 class in the nation with 15 commits and out of those 15, 13 of those recruits are 4 or 5 star athletes.  

Michigan has 4 commits total to the 2021 class and 50% of the class committed last week.

So this virus and net new dead period is not working in Michigan's favor to get kids on campus.  The NCAA is allowing texts and phone calls, so recruiting continues just no in-person or Ann Arbor visits.  

Michigan continues to recruit hard and hopefully will start to see some good news coming in soon.  Below is my best guess at a Top 10 recruits board in Schembechler Hall.

  1.  Donovan Edwards, 4 star instate RB - This is a must get for the Wolverines after OSU lands the #1 RB in the country along with another 4 star RB.  Edwards is the #2 ranked RB in the nation. 
  2. Rocco Spindler , 4 star instate OG, another must get for the Wolverines.  You can't let talented prospects like this leave the state.   
  3. Garrett Dellinger, 4 star instate OT who plays with Rocco in Clarkston.  See above for reason. 
  4. Victory Vaka, 4 star DT from CA, Michigan needs a few DT's!
  5. Donte'e Thornton, 4 star WR from Baltimore, Top 50 player. 
  6. Thomas Fiodone, 4 star TE from Iowa.  The Hawkeyes don't let too many of these talented TE's out of the state. 
  7. Louis Hansen, 4 Star TE from Mass.  This is Don Brown country and you might want to put Lou on commit watch.  
  8. Rayshaun Benny, 4 star instate OT, have to lock down the state.    
  9. David Davidkov, 4 star OT from IL, he is a David David!  
  10. Josh Simmons, 4 Star OT from CA, he de-committed from Oregon the day he received a Michigan offer.  
Both lines, RB and TE are major needs in this class.   Harbaugh's staff seems to prefer to recruit kids during the Spring and Summer months so this new calendar might be a bit of a challenge on getting kids on campus and to get them to commit.
